Nordic Stock Screener
A stock screener for Nordic exchanges (Stockholm, Copenhagen, Helsinki, Oslo), running as a weekly GitHub Actions job that produces a static website with an accompanying SQLite database.
Live site: lseffer.github.io/stock_screener
Tech stack: Python 3.12 | SQLite | Polars | React + TypeScript + TanStack Table | Vite

Screening methods:
- Piotroski F-Score - Financial health evaluation (9 metrics, score 0-9)
- Magic Formula - Quality + Value investing (ROIC x EV/EBITDA)
- NCAV - Net Current Asset Value (Graham deep value)
Architecture
The screener runs as a scheduled GitHub Actions workflow that:
- Discovers stock listings from Nordic exchanges via the yfinance screener API
- Fetches financial data (prices, income statements, balance sheets, cash flows) via yfinance
- Computes Piotroski F-Score and Magic Formula screening scores using Polars
- Stores all data in a SQLite database (incremental — only updates stale records)
- Generates a static website with the screening results
- Deploys to GitHub Pages
The workflow runs weekly (Saturday 06:00 UTC) and can be triggered manually.
